Transaction 3996bf5c2ee8ab5909603a569bbd7dc8baeed2f28373425638d4cdd6aa26d013

1 Input
2 Outputs
  • 3996bf5c2ee8ab5909603a569bbd7dc8baeed2f28373425638d4cdd6aa26d013:0
  • value  6188273
    address  33BJCE2ubgadY3tTMWTUpdga5ZoDNRfk6L
  • 3996bf5c2ee8ab5909603a569bbd7dc8baeed2f28373425638d4cdd6aa26d013:1
  • value  16520337
    address  3NQfVwUXMuUQ9Grf5XdezffX9asJoYoXsR